California Gurls: Katy Perry featuring Snoop Dogg

I assume they misspelt 'Girls' in the title to avoid confusion with the Beach Boys classic 'California Girls'. Well, this ditty could hardly be termed a 'classic' but cheerfully fulfils the criteria for 'throw-away pop-song'. Hordes of brainwashed teenagers will be nodding and bobbing around to this one with its catchy chorus and lavish video featuring ice-cream, cakes and, notably, whipped cream erupting from Ms Perry's breasts at around 3.25. One wonders whether being force-fed the entire contents of the video set might not be dissimilar to listening to one of her albums. This one sugary example left me sucking on a lemon for several minutes afterwards but given Ms Perry's back catalogue, it's pretty much what I expected.
No big surprise either is the marketing-ploy-cameo from Mr Dogg, who has the last word: 'I really wish they all could be Californian girls' buried in sand up to his neck. I really wish I had a pot of honey and a bucketful of termites.
